Title: The Future of Robotics。
In recent years, the field of robotics has made remarkable strides, revolutionizing various aspects of human life. Looking ahead, the future of robotics appears to hold even more promise and potential. In this essay, we will explore some of the anticipated advancements in robotics and their implications.
Firstly, one area where significant progress is expected is in the field of artificial intelligence (AI). As AI algorithms continue to evolve and become more sophisticated, robots will possess enhanced cognitive abilities, enabling them to perform complex tasks with greater autonomy and efficiency. This development will lead to the proliferation of intelligent robots in various industries, from manufacturing and healthcare to transportation and entertainment.
Moreover, advancements in robotics hardware are also anticipated to play a crucial role in shaping the future of robotics. Miniaturization of components, improvements in materials science, and the development of more agile and versatile robotic platforms will enable robots to navigate diverse environments with ease and precision. This will open up new possibilities for applications such as search and rescue missions, planetary exploration, and underwater exploration.
Another key trend in the future of robotics is the increasing integration of robots into everyday life. With the growing demand for automation and smart technologies, robots will become ubiquitous in homes, offices, and public spaces. These robots will not only perform tasks traditionally carried out by humans but will also serve as companions, caregivers, and assistants, enhancing the overall quality of life for individuals.
Furthermore, collaborative robots, or cobots, are expected to become more prevalent in industrial settings. Unlike traditional industrial robots that operate in
isolation, cobots are designed to work alongside humans, complementing their skills and capabilities. This collaborative approach not only improves productivity and efficiency but also ensures the safety of human workers, as cobots are equipped with advanced sensors and algorithms to detect and avoid collisions.
In addition to these advancements, the future of robotics will also be shaped by ethical and societal considerations. As robots become more autonomous and intelligent, questions regarding their moral and legal status, as well as issues related to privacy, security, and job displacement, will need to be addressed. It will be essential for policymakers, ethicists, and technologists to work together to establish guidelines and regulations that ensure the responsible development and deployment of
robotic technologies.
In conclusion, the future of robotics holds tremendous promise, with advancements in AI, hardware, and integration expected to drive innovation across various industries and domains. However, it is imperative to approach these
advancements thoughtfully and ethically, considering the potential impact on society and the need to ensure that robotics technology serves the common good. By embracing the opportunities and addressing the challenges, we can harness the full potential of robotics to create a better and more sustainable future for all.。
